Pet Trust: A pet trust is a specific type of legal arrangement designed to protect and provide for pets' welfare and maintenance after their owner's death or incapacity. 2. Bequest in Trust: This refers to the act of leaving assets or property to be managed and used for a specific purpose, such as the care and maintenance of a pet, through the establishment of a trust. 3. Care and Maintenance of Pet: The Oregon Pet Trust ensures that all aspects of a pet's life, including food, veterinary care, grooming, exercise, and overall well-being, are provided for according to the owner's specified instructions. 4. Types of Oregon Pet Trust — Bequest in Trust for the Care and Maintenance of Pet Bypassas— - Long Form can vary based on customization and specific provisions. Some variations include: 1. Limited Duration Pet Trust: This type of trust allows for the care and support of the pet for a predetermined period or until the pet's death. 2. Multi-Pet Trust: In situations where multiple pets need to be cared for, this type of trust ensures that the financial resources and instructions cover the needs of all the pets involved. 3. Charitable Pet Trust: This trust designates a portion of the assets to be distributed to a designated charitable organization after the pet's death, providing ongoing support for similar animals in need. In Oregon, dogs are legally considered property. This means that under the law, pets do not have the same rights as human beings. However, the recognition of pets as property does not diminish the love and care they receive from their owners.
